For most people, hypoglycemia symptoms start to appear when your blood glucose levels fall below 70 mg/dl. It needs to be treated. Hypoglycemia (low blood sugar) happens when your blood sugar (glucose) drops below the typical range. Most people feel symptoms of hypoglycemia when their blood sugar is 70. This can help you identify and treat hypoglycemia before it gets too low. Hypoglycemia is a condition caused by low blood glucose (blood sugar) levels. Low blood sugar (hypoglycaemia or a hypo) is usually where your blood sugar (glucose) is below 4mmol/l. As unpleasant as they may be, these.
